Contemporary Francophone “Afropean” Writers: From Francophonie to the Banlieue – Christopher Hogarth. School of Creative Industries, University of South Australia – Cardiff University MLANG 21.11.18

The concept of “Afropean” refers to a blend of African and European identities, emphasizing the interconnectedness of these cultures. It highlights the experiences of post-migratory authors from Africa in France, who face challenges in identity recognition and representation. Their literature often addresses issues of marginalization and cultural fusion within European contexts.
